When the Catalogue first came out I fell in love with this background stamp called Sweet Floral. I just love how elegant it is. For this card I inked up the petals with my versamarker and the leaves with the Old olive stampin writer. Then I used the lovely Cherry Cobbler embossing powder on the leaves. The picture does not do justice to the "shininess" on the petals…love it!!

Then I inked up the En Francais background stamp with crumb cake and stamped over top of the flower.The edges are sponged with chocolate chip ink.

For the side, I punched a strip of crumb cake cardstock using the Lace Ribbon Border and I attached 1 inch Cherry Cobbler circles behind to give some contrast.

The little "4 you" is from the stamp set called " Tiny Tags" and it is stamped on a Mini Vintage Tag.
